Career positions & opportunities
Career Opportunity Description
Community Health Worker Primary Keyword: Community Health, Secondary Keyword: Worker. Community health workers provide outreach, education, and support to individuals and communities to improve overall health and well-being.
Public Health Educator Primary Keyword: Public Health, Secondary Keyword: Educator. Public health educators design and implement programs to promote healthy behaviors and prevent diseases within communities.
Health Policy Analyst Primary Keyword: Health Policy, Secondary Keyword: Analyst. Health policy analysts research and analyze healthcare policies to assess their impact on societal health and recommend improvements.
Social Services Coordinator Primary Keyword: Social Services, Secondary Keyword: Coordinator. Social services coordinators connect individuals in need with resources and support services to address social determinants of health.
Health Promotion Specialist Primary Keyword: Health Promotion, Secondary Keyword: Specialist. Health promotion specialists develop and implement strategies to encourage healthy behaviors and lifestyles in various populations.

Course content
    • Understanding Social Determinants of Health
    • Health Inequalities and Health Disparities
    • Public Health Policies and Interventions
    • Health Promotion and Disease Prevention
    • Epidemiology and Biostatistics
    • Global Health Issues
    • Healthcare Systems and Services
    • Ethics in Public Health
    • Research Methods in Public Health
    • Community Engagement and Advocacy
